Trivia

The Suppressor in Carmageddon is located on the roof after checkpoint 4
  • The Suppressor lies in wait in Carmageddon level 'Blood on the Rooftops', on the rooftop of one particular building; the course goes through this building and onto the roof just after checkpoint 4! The top of the range APC is flanked by two regular Squad Cars. Sometimes it will get spooked and drive off the roof before the player gets there. It can take a huge battering, but isn't indestructible: Once destroyed it is stolen and added to the player's garage.
  • The Suppressor is the only vehicle in Carmageddon and the Splat Pack which is guaranteed to be stolen once destroyed.
  • As with Don Dumpster's Plow, the Splat Pack incarnation is larger than the one which appeared in Carmageddon.
  • It is the only six-wheeled vehicle in the original Carmageddon. It also features two steering axles in the front.
  • In TDR 2000 there are three versions of this APC. The first two can appear (even together during one race!) as opponents after beating the game. The former one is simply Suppressor, which is the final target of the Armageddon! mission and appears with Cop Cars. The latter, called New Suppressor, is obtainable after completing the whole game. It is the same truck, but looks like it just drove out from the factory! The last one is a drone, which appears in the Police State levels. Strangely, the first Suppressor is a bit faster (229 mph) than the New Suppressor (210 mph).
    • In addition, both driveable versions feature a unique wailing siren sound.
  • In TDR 2000's game files, the driver is called Sgt. X. Terminator (Exterminator). His line parodies the Borg (from Star Trek)'s "Resistance is futile".
  • In the Gizmondo game, the driver was to be named Chief Biggun.
  • The Suppressor is one of only three vehicles in the whole series to have a ranged weapon (the others are Da Panzer and the Squad Car); the SAM launcher is mounted on the top. It can not be fired.
  • In the first Carmageddon games, the Suppressor is the only stealworthy vehicle to not be available for use in network game, obviously because it's overpowered and would give players unfair advantages.
  • Noting the lack of windows on the Reincarnation concept art, Nobby theorizes that "the cops just use CCTVs inside the vehicle to see what's going on around them".
  • In the Android and iOS version the driver is known as Chief Biggun.
